How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Uptown Minneapolis?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Uptown Minneapolis Studio Apartments | $1,255 | $860 | $1,491 |
Uptown Minneapolis 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,562 | $850 | $2,575 |
| Uptown Minneapolis 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,264 | $1,030 | $4,935 |
| Uptown Minneapolis 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,182 | $1,650 | $3,071 |
| Uptown Minneapolis 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,507 | $2,220 | $2,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Uptown Minneapolis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Uptown Minneapolis with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Uptown Minneapolis is at 2636 Fremont Ave S listed at $999.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Uptown Minneapolis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Uptown Minneapolis is $1,562.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Uptown Minneapolis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Uptown Minneapolis is a 1,100 square feet unit starting from $1,170 at Rex Development.
What is the average size for Uptown Minneapolis 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Uptown Minneapolis is currently 568 sq ft.
